More and more women are getting diagnosed with ADHD

Research from the NHS has shown the number of people diagnosed with ADHD is up 20% from this time last year.

This surge has coincided with massive growth in the number of women who slipped through the cracks in childhood getting screened and diagnosed with the condition.

CEO of ADHD Ireland Ken Kilbride spoke to Ciara this morning on the show.
